Requirements

  • Minimum two years of stationary source emission testing experience and familiarity with EPA test methods.
  • Current SES Qualified Individual certification in exam Groups I and III.
  • Willingness and ability to travel 50-75%.
  • Must pass an initial drug screen (including marijuana) and on-going periodic random drug checks.
  • Strong written and oral communication skills and proficiency with Microsoft Word and Excel.
  • Sample collection requires working at heights/outdoors in various weather conditions and hoisting equipment weighing up to 40 lb.
  • Must have a valid driver's license, clean driving record, and be able to obtain DOT certification.

Nice To Haves

  • Existing DOT certification.
  • Current SES Qualified Individual certification in exam Groups I, II, III, and IV.
  • Strong background in SCAQMD methodology and familiarity with SCAQMD rules.
  • Demonstrated experience managing $500,000+ in annual client revenue.
  • Demonstrated experience preparing price proposals, test protocols, and test reports.
  • Demonstrated experience leading and managing emission tests in accordance with safety and quality standards.
  • Demonstrated experience with manual methods sampling (e.g., flow/moisture, particulates, metals, ammonia, VOCs) as well as continuous sampling (O2, CO2, NOx, SO2, CO, THC; for compliance as well as for RATAs, and CGAs).
